Best Quotes about America

1.
Actually we are a vulgar, pushing mob whose passions are easily mobilized by demagogues, newspaper men, religious quacks, agitators and such like. To call this a society of free peoples is blasphemous. What have we to offer the world besides the superabundant loot which we recklessly plunder from the earth under the maniacal delusion that this insane activity represents progress and enlightenment?
Miller, Henry

2.
The ideology of this America wants to establish reassurance through Imitation. But profit defeats ideology, because the consumers want to be thrilled not only by the guarantee of the Good but also by the shudder of the Bad.
Eco, Umberto

3.
I have only one yardstick by which I test every major problem -- and that yardstick is: Is it good for America?
Eisenhower, Dwight D.

4.
It was wonderful to find America, but it would have been more wonderful to miss it.
Mark Twain

5.
Is America a land of God where saints abide for ever? Where golden fields spread fair and broad, where flows the crystal river? Certainly not flush with saints, and a good thing, too, for the saints sent buzzing into man's ken now are but poor-mouthed ecclesiastical film stars and clich?-shouting publicity agents. Their little knowledge bringing them nearer to their ignorance, ignorance bringing them nearer to death, but nearness to death no nearer to God.
O'Casey, Sean

6.
America has never been an empire. We may be the only great power in history that had the chance, and refused รป preferring greatness to power and justice to glory.
George W. Bush

7.
Double, no triple, our troubles and we'd still be better off than any other people on earth. It is time that we recognized that ours was, in truth, a noble cause.
Reagan, Ronald

8.
America is the country where you can buy a lifetime supply of aspirin For one dollar and use it up in two weeks.
Barrymore, John

9.
There is no country in the world where machinery is so lovely as in America.
Wilde, Oscar

10.
The genius of the American system is that we have created extraordinary results from plain old ordinary people.
Gramm, Phil

11.
It's difficult to believe that people are still starving in this country because food isn't available.
Reagan, Ronald

12.
What you have to do is enter the fiction of America, enter America as fiction. It is, indeed, on this fictive basis that it dominates the world.
Baudrillard, Jean

13.
America is like an unfaithful love who promises us more than we got.
Bunch, Charlotte

14.
The face of nature and civilization in this our country is to a certain point a very sufficient literary field. But it will yield its secrets only to a really grasping imagination. To write well and worthily of American things one need even more than elsewhere to be a master.
James, Henry

15.
At least the Pilgrim Fathers used to shoot Indians: the Pilgrim Children merely punch time clocks.
Cummings, E.E. (Edward. E.)

16.
What's right about America is that although we have a mess of problems, we have great capacity - intellect and resources - to do some thing about them.
Henry Ford II

17.
America is the world's living myth. There's no sense of wrong when you kill an American or blame America for some local disaster. This is our function, to be character types, to embody recurring themes that people can use to comfort themselves, justify themselves and so on. We're here to accommodate. Whatever people need, we provide. A myth is a useful thing.
Delillo, Don

18.
The American people abhor a vacuum.
Roosevelt, Theodore

19.
The superficiality of the American is the result of his hustling. It needs leisure to think things out; it needs leisure to mature. People in a hurry cannot think, cannot grow, nor can they decay. They are preserved in a state of perpetual puerility.
Hoffer, Eric

20.
I don't see America as a mainland, but as a sea, a big ocean. Sometimes a storm arises, a formidable current develops, and it seems it will engulf everything. Wait a moment, another current will appear and bring the first one to naught.
Maritain, Jacques

21.
I see America, not in the setting sun of a black night of despair ahead of us, I see America in the crimson light of a rising sun fresh from the burning, creative hand of God. I see great days ahead, great days possible to men and women of will and vision.
Carl Sandburg

22.
There isn't a single human characteristic that can be safely labeled as American.
Twain, Mark

23.
Europe will never be like America. Europe is a product of history. America is a product of philosophy.
Margaret Thatcher

24.
We know that the white man does not understand our ways. One portion of land is the same to him as the next, for he is a stranger who comes in the night and takes from the land whatever he needs. The earth is not his brother, but his enemy, and when he has conquered it, he moves on.
Seattle, Chief

25.
America is therefore the land of the future, where, in the ages that lie before us, the burden of the World's History shall reveal itself.
Georg W. Hegel

26.
America will never run... And we will always be grateful that liberty has found such brave defenders.
George W. Bush

27.
There is one expanding horror in American life. It is that our long odyssey toward liberty, democracy and freedom-for-all may be achieved in such a way that utopia remains forever closed, and we live in freedom and hell, debased of style, not individual from one another, void of courage, our fear rationalized away.
Mailer, Norman

28.
America - a great social and economic experiment, noble in motive and far-reaching in purpose.
Herbert Hoover

29.
America is a young country with an old mentality.
George Santayana

30.
America is a vast conspiracy to make you happy.
John Updike

31.
The interesting and inspiring thing about America is that she asks nothing for herself except what she has a right to ask for humanity itself.
Wilson, Woodrow T.

32.
The American lives even more for his goals, for the future, than the European. Life for him is always becoming, never being.
Einstein, Albert

33.
Only Americans can hurt America.
Eisenhower, Dwight D.

34.
America does not concern itself now with Impressionism. We own no involved philosophy. The psyche of the land is to be found in its movement. It is to be felt as a dramatic force of energy and vitality. We move; we do not stand still. We have not yet arrived at the stock-taking stage.
Graham, Martha

35.
France was a land, England was a people, but America, having about it still that quality of the idea, was harder to utter -- it was the graves at Shiloh and the tired, drawn, nervous faces of its great men, and the country boys dying in the Argonne for a phrase that was empty before their bodies withered. It was a willingness of the heart.

36.
America is the greatest, freest and most decent society in existence. It is an oasis of goodness in a desert of cynicism and barbarism. This country, once an experiment unique in the world, is now the last best hope for the world.
Dinesh D'Souza

37.
The most important American addition to the World Experience was the simple surprising fact of America. We have helped prepare mankind for all its later surprises.
Boorstin, Daniel J.

38.
America is a country that doesn't know where it is going but is determined to set a speed record getting there.
Laurence J. Peter

39.
Sometimes people call me an idealist. Well, that is the way I know I am an American. America is the only idealistic nation in the world.
Wilson, Woodrow T.

40.
America had often been discovered before Columbus, but it had always been hushed up.
Oscar Wilde

41.
The rising power of the United States in world affairs requires, not a more compliant press, but a relentless barrage of facts and criticism. Our job in this age, as I see it, is not to serve as cheerleaders for our side in the present world struggle but to help the largest possible number of people to see the realities of the changing and convulsive world in which American policy must operate.
Reston, James

42.
I have met charming people, lots who would be charming if they hadn't got a complex about the British and everyone has pleasant and cheerful manners and I like most of the American voices. On the other hand I don't believe they have any God and their hats are frightful. On balance I prefer the Arabs.
Stark, Freya

43.
America is a mistake, a giant mistake.
Sigmund Freud

44.
One can not be an American by going about saying that one is an American. It is necessary to feel America, like America, love America and then work.
O'Keeffe, Georgia

45.
I take space to be the central fact to man born in America. I spell it large because it comes large here. Large and without mercy.
Olson, Charles

46.
American is a very difficult language mixed with English.

47.
America has run the world for at least the past 50 years, and when you're at the top that long, you forget what it's like in the valley. There are 5+ billion people out there now who are willing to study harder, work harder for less money and be more industrious than we are. And we're linked to them by technology. With telecommunications, you can have your bookkeeping done in Madra, India, for less than it costs here. Today technology can replace whole new industries, so you have to stay flexible. To survive today, you have to be able to walk on quicksand and dance with electrons.
Ogden, Frank

48.
America is not so much a nightmare as a non-dream. The American non-dream is precisely a move to wipe the dream out of existence. The dream is a spontaneous happening and therefore dangerous to a control system set up by the non-dreamers.
Burroughs, William S.

49.
America, thou half-brother of the world; with something good and bad of every land.
Bailey, Philip James

50.
America, where people do not inquire of a stranger, What is he? But What can he do?
